In Stock: 346
$18.20 $19.99 -9%
In Stock: 60
$520.20 / $34.68 per unit
(minimum purchase of 15)
In Stock: 594
$29.00 / $2.90 per unit
(minimum purchase of 10)
In Stock: 3124
$111.37 / $3.01 per unit
(minimum purchase of 37)
In Stock: 51
$30.95 $33.99 -9%
In Stock: 5158
$40.20 / $4.02 per unit
(minimum purchase of 10)
In Stock: 26
$104.25 / $4.17 per unit
(minimum purchase of 25)
In Stock: 100
$277.00 / $2.77 per unit
(minimum purchase of 100)
In Stock: 24655
$10.55 / $2.11 per unit
(minimum purchase of 5)
In Stock: 70
$91.30 / $9.13 per unit
(minimum purchase of 10)
In Stock: 12
$29.54 $36.95 -20%
Show other 20 products
Product filters
Free Shipping
In Stock
Price
$
$
  • $0
  • $20579
Shop Owner
Brand
Show all (35)